Key duties include:
Process guest check-ins, assigning rooms and activating room keys.
Co-ordinate with Housekeeping to track readiness of rooms for check-in and report any guest concerns.
Answer, respond to and process all guest calls, messages, questions or concerns.
Give guests information and directions regarding property and local areas of interest.
Process check-outs and resolving any disputed charges.
Process payments and room charges, as well as cashing guests’ personal and traveller’s cheques
Confirm reservations and cancellations, running daily reports on the number of arrivals and departures.
